Welcome aboard! Quick note on the Marmot warehouse: we partition every fact table by month, so queries against `events` should always filter on `event_month` or you'll scan the whole thing. Partition rollover runs on the 1st via the Copperline scheduler. To access the scheduler's admin console the first time, you'll need to enter the recovery passphrase below.

strongbox words: druiel-frador-brieth-druys-fenys-zorwyn-zorael

**Action item (PM-214, Coldvault archival):** Automate archiving of cold storage buckets older than the retention cutoff. Manual sweeps missed two regions last quarter and blew the storage budget. Owner: infra rotation. Sweep cadence, batch size, and age thresholds must be config-driven, not hardcoded, so on-call can tune under load. Dry-run mode required before first prod run. Proposed defaults for review at sync are below.

limits module of fahog-kahop:
CAPS = {
    "fraeth": 189,
    "drumir": 842,
}

Subject: Annual Billing Shift — Decision Needed

Team: We're moving Vantrel customers from monthly to annual billing starting next quarter. Renewal discounts capped at 12%. Churn risk modeled at 3–5%; cash flow improves materially in month one. Legal has cleared the contract language. Heads of department: confirm readiness by Thursday. Objections in writing only. Before you respond, read the note below carefully.

board note of yagug-taweg: Only 34 of the 546 pilot accounts renewed Norael, so a churn review is set for April 24. Zorvanox Freight is in early talks to buy Oliwynox Works for about $200.7 million.